From Rare:
Goldeneye
Blast Coprs (brilliant game, needs a sequel)
Jet Force Gemini
Perfect Dark
Banjo Kazooie
Banjo Tooie
Perfect Dark
Donkey Kong 64 (not terribly original, but enjoyable enough)
Diddy Kong Racing (see above)
Nintendo
Mario 64
Zelda: OOT
Starfox
Mario Kart 64
Mario Golf
Mario Tennis
Waverace
F-Zero X
Mario Party 1 (again, they all went to shit after this one)
Other
Star Wars: Pod Racer
Turok: Dinosaur Hunter (they all went to shit after this one)
THQ's: WCW vs. NWO games (I hate wrestling, but they were fun)
Bio-Tetis (import) earpiece attachment reads your heart rate and speeds up/slows down the game rate according to your heartbeat.

I just looked up the above posters suggest of Perfect Dark, and damn, Gamespot gave it a 9.9!! Goldeneye 9.8, Banjo Tooie 9.6, Zelda 10! shit these are some of the highest scores I have ever seen for games,
Banjo Tooie.. hmm well I always throught Banjo Kazooie was vastly overrated, Mario 64 is really where its at. Never did play Tooie.
Zelda, well I've played this one quite recently, and its still absolutely golden. Even the draw distances are still remarkable coming from a time when n64 games were competing to see how much fog they could cram onto a screen.
Other games that hold up are Mario 64, and Blastcorps. I also prefer Mariokart 64 to DoubleDash. For F-Zero I would probably just stick with the GC version.
Generally, I wouldn't automatically assume a game that once got 10s is still going to hold up today. Also consider that some peoples opinions are purely from their fond memories of playing the game, when they may not have played the game in the last 5 years.
